Quick answers about Desirae
How many people are named Desirae?
An estimated 12,773 living Americans are named Desirae.
How rare is Desirae?
Desirae is uncommon among babies today, with 64 girls receiving the name in 2025, down 88.1% from its 1993 peak.
How old is the typical Desirae?
The median age of a living American named Desirae is approximately 30 years, with most bearers falling between 22 and 37 years old.
Is Desirae still popular?
Not especially. Desirae has been declining since its 1993 peak and registered 64 births in 2025.
Where is Desirae most common?
Desirae has its strongest geographic signal in New Mexico, where it appears 4.8× more often than the national baseline.
